CONCRETE Ronfinued) <br />FORMWORK AND ACCESSORIES <br />Concrete construction shall conform toAC| 301 "Specifications for Structural Concrete" and the Building <br />Code, including testing procedures. See specifications and/or architectural documents for formwork <br />requirements. Installation shall adhere to ACI 301. Conduits and pipes of aluminum shall not be <br />embedded in concrete construction. <br />See architectural or civil drawings for exact locations and idimensions of openings in concrete.Sea <br />structural details for reinforcing around openings. <br />Concrete accessories and embedded items shall be coordinated with Architectural and all other Contract <br />Documents and suppliers' drawings before placing concrete, Wet -setting of anchor rods, reinforcing, <br />hardware, etc. is not allowed in concrete. Anchor rods, reinforcing, hardware,etc. shall befirmly tied in <br />place prior to concrete placement. Refer to Architectural documents for waterstops, damp proofing, and <br />soil retaining wall drainage requirements at concrete and atconcrete joints (construction joints, slab to <br />wall joints, curb bzslab joints, etd. <br />CURING AND FINISHES <br />Protect and cure freshly placed concrete pe/A[| 3051 in hot condidons,A[| 3061 in cold conditions, and <br />AC|J081 " Specification for Curing Concrete". All exposed edges and corners shall have 3/4" chamfer, <br />LINO. Concrete flatworkshall be sloped to provide positive drainage. Coordinate finish with architectural <br />contract documents. <br />At the time ofapplication of finish materials orspecial treatment to concrete, moisture content of <br />concrete shall conform torequirements infinish material specifications. Where vapor sensitive coverings <br />are to be placed on slabs on grade, conform strictly to slab covering manufacturer's recommendations <br />regarding vapor retarder and granular fill requirements below the dab. <br />CONCRETE CRACK MAINTENANCE <br />Cracking occurs in concrete structures due to inherent shrinkage, creep, and the restraining effects of <br />walls and other structural elements. Most cracking due to shrinkage and creep will likely occur over the <br />first two years of the life of the structure; further concrete movement due to variations in temperature may <br />persist. Cracks that result in water penetration will need to be repaired to protect reinforcing. Other <br />cracking may be repaired at the owner's discretion for aesthetical reasons or performance of applied <br />finishes. Prior to repairing cracks' o structural engineer should be consulted to provide direction on which <br />cracks to repair and on whether observed cracks may affect the strength of the structure. <br />REINFORCING STEEL <br />Reinforcing steel shall conform to ASTM A615 (including supplement Sl), Grade 60, Fy = 60,000 psi, except <br />any bars specifically sonoted onthe drawings shall beGrade 40,Fy=4lOOUpsi. <br />PROCEDURES <br />Reinforcing steel shall be detailed (including hooks and bends) in accordance with ACI 315 "Details and <br />Detailing nfConcrete Reinforcement^ Lap all reinforcement inaccordance with "The Reinforcing Splice <br />and Development Length Schedule" onthese documents. |ftable isnot provided'|apaUreinforcingby40 <br />bar diameters. Bars shall bebent cold. <br />Bars partially embedded in concrete shall not befield bent, unless specifically so detailed mapproved by <br />the SER. <br />Mechanical connection of continuous reinforcing bar shall be used where shown on documents and may <br />be substituted for lap splices if approved by the SER. Such connections shall develop at least 125% of the <br />specified yield strength of the bar. Acceptable connectors shall be the Erico Lenton Plus Standard Coupler <br />(ER-3967)' Dayton Superior Bar -Lock LSeries (ER'5064).orapproved equal. <br />Welding mtack welding ofreinforcing bars toother bars mtoplates, angles, etc, is prohibited, except <br />where specifically approved by the SER. Where welding is approved, it shall be done by AWS/WABO- <br />certified welders using E9018 or approved electrodes. Welding procedures shall conform to the <br />requirements of AWS D1.4. Any Grade 60 reinforcing bars indicated on drawings to be welded shall <br />conform toASTyW A706.
